In order to investigate friction and wear characteristics of the thermal diffused Sn plated stainless steel in vacuum, ring on disk tests were performed. In case of the tests in vacuum the friction coefficient at high temperature was slightly smaller than that at room temperature, while the specific wear rate at high temperature was greater than that at room temperature. In case of the tests in vacuum the friction behavior was stable and the wear was small after the wear depth was equivalent to the thickness of the modified layer. On the contrary both the friction coefficient and the wear were increased with increasing sliding distance and the wear exceeded the modified layer.
